Those are wise words I have lived by for at least the past couple of years.
My father constantly says to "sock money away, stop spending it"
Well, the bills are paid, the mortgage is never late. My retirement account still gets its weekly fix. We dont have car payments. A low mortgage. A couple years ago I met the woman of my dreams. Together we do everything. It wasnt long before I got my first diesel truck, then shortly after that the tractors came rolling in.
Now we are pretty heavy into tractor pulling. Its what we both want to do. We could say that its not necessary and the money spent would be better off in a bank account, or under the matress but the memories we get together doing what we love cant be measured in dollars.
From camping at pulls, to working on the tractors and everything in between we love it. We are living the dream. We dont have alot of money, but are the richest couple in the world as far as I am concerned.
I have thought many times to my self, it I want to do it, I cannot afford to wait. At 32, I wont be young forever.
